Common Sink Installation Jobs
Kitchen sink installation - upgrading or replacing sinks in residential kitchens for improved functionality.
Bathroom sink setup - installing new sinks in bathrooms to enhance style and usability.
Undermount sink installation - securing sinks beneath countertops for a seamless look.
Farmhouse sink setup - fitting large, stylish sinks that add character to kitchens.
Pedestal and vessel sink installation - adding space-saving and decorative options in bathrooms.
Custom sink fitting - adapting sink installations to fit unique countertop or cabinet configurations.
Sink Installation Questions
What types of sinks can be installed? Various options including kitchen, bathroom, and utility sinks can be installed to match different needs and styles.
Are sink installations suitable for remodeling projects? Yes, sink installation services are often requested during kitchen or bathroom remodels to upgrade or replace existing fixtures.
What should property owners consider before installing a new sink? It's important to choose the right size, style, and drainage setup to ensure proper fit and functionality.
Can existing plumbing be reused during sink installation? In many cases, existing plumbing can be retained, but adjustments may be needed for new fixtures or configurations.
